// NewEncoderInterceptorFactory returns a factory for a FlexFEC-03 encoder interceptor
// that generates numFecPackets repair packets for every numMediaPackets media packets.
//
// It exists because pion's own flexfec.FecInterceptor is unsafe to use with LiveKit's
// pooled RTP payloads. That interceptor retains each media packet's payload slice *by
// reference* and only XORs the bytes once a full block has accumulated. LiveKit, however,
// returns the underlying payload buffer to a sync.Pool as soon as the packet has been
// written downstream (see pacer.Base.SendPacket -> Pool.Put). By the time pion computes
// the parity over a block, the earlier packets' buffers have already been recycled and
// overwritten, so the generated FEC protects garbage. Receivers that lose a protected
// packet then "recover" corrupt bytes and inject them into the media stream, causing
// frame corruption and PLI storms even at very low loss rates.
//
// This interceptor is behaviourally identical to pion's, except that it copies the
// payload when buffering so the parity is computed over the bytes that were actually
// sent. The copy is bounded by numMediaPackets per stream.
func NewEncoderInterceptorFactory(numMediaPackets, numFecPackets uint32) *EncoderInterceptorFactory {
return &EncoderInterceptorFactory{
numMediaPackets: numMediaPackets,
numFecPackets: numFecPackets,
}
}

// BindLocalStream wraps the writer so FEC repair packets are emitted alongside media.
func (e *EncoderInterceptor) BindLocalStream(
info *interceptor.StreamInfo, writer interceptor.RTPWriter,
) interceptor.RTPWriter {
// No FEC negotiated for this stream; pass through untouched.
if info.PayloadTypeForwardErrorCorrection == 0 || info.SSRCForwardErrorCorrection == 0 {
return writer
}
mediaSSRC := info.SSRC
stream := &encoderStream{
encoder: pionflexfec.FlexEncoder03Factory{}.NewEncoder(
info.PayloadTypeForwardErrorCorrection,
info.SSRCForwardErrorCorrection,
),
}
e.mu.Lock()
e.streams[mediaSSRC] = stream
e.mu.Unlock()
return interceptor.RTPWriterFunc(
func(header *rtp.Header, payload []byte, attributes interceptor.Attributes) (int, error) {
// Only the protected media stream feeds the encoder.
if header.SSRC != mediaSSRC {
return writer.Write(header, payload, attributes)
}
var fecPackets []rtp.Packet
stream.mu.Lock()
// Copy the payload: LiveKit hands us a pooled buffer that is recycled the
// moment this write returns, so it cannot be retained by reference.
payloadCopy := make([]byte, len(payload))
copy(payloadCopy, payload)
stream.packetBuffer = append(stream.packetBuffer, rtp.Packet{
Header: *header,
Payload: payloadCopy,
})
if len(stream.packetBuffer) == int(e.numMediaPackets) {
fecPackets = stream.encoder.EncodeFec(stream.packetBuffer, e.numFecPackets)
stream.packetBuffer = nil
}
stream.mu.Unlock()
result, err := writer.Write(header, payload, attributes)
for i := range fecPackets {
fecHeader := fecPackets[i].Header
if _, fecErr := writer.Write(&fecHeader, fecPackets[i].Payload, attributes); fecErr != nil && err == nil {
err = fecErr
}
}
return result, err
},
)
}
